Richard Grossberg is a scholar working on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, Psychiatry and Mental health and General Health Professions. According to data from OpenAlex, Richard Grossberg has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 403 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health, 7 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health and 4 papers in General Health Professions. Recurrent topics in Richard Grossberg’s work include Cerebral Palsy and Movement Disorders (5 papers), Adolescent and Pediatric Healthcare (3 papers) and Child and Adolescent Health (3 papers). Richard Grossberg is often cited by papers focused on Cerebral Palsy and Movement Disorders (5 papers), Adolescent and Pediatric Healthcare (3 papers) and Child and Adolescent Health (3 papers). Richard Grossberg collaborates with scholars based in United States and Colombia. Richard Grossberg's co-authors include Richard C. Henderson, Richard D. Stevenson, Michelle N. Kuperminc, Marjorie G. Busby, Matthew J. Gurka, Heidi H. Kecskemethy, Julie Babish Johnson, H. Theodore Harcke, Horacio Plotkin and Brenda Wong and has published in prestigious journals such as PEDIATRICS, Clinical Infectious Diseases and Journal of Bone and Mineral Research.
